Just returned home from a 7 day trip to Europe.
I contacted Thomas Smidt in Germany. He VIP'd us all over Germany. We logged 3,000 KM and looked at many cars. He is the RS guru. He know's so much about the RS's it is amazing. He has detailed logs of many cars. He knows were everything should be and what to look for.
He found me a great Maritime Blue 964 RS. What a car. I logged about 40 miles on it around Telgate Germany. The car is fast and nimble. The LWT flywheel makes the car feel like me 2.7 RS. The car is a wonderfull example.
I looked at 3 993 RS. He Pulled them out of the weeds for me. They are not currently for sale. One a clubsport the other two Tourings. I hope to finalize the deal on one today. I will post picky's when I get them.
If you are interested in these cars you need to contact Thomas. He will put you on the list. I suggest you go over with your check book and bring one back. They are very special cars.
